Title:
SOUND SOURCE DIRECTION ESTIMATION DEVICE, SOUND SOURCE DIRECTION ESTIMATION METHOD, AND PROGRAM

Abstract:
The present invention makes it possible to perform, with high accuracy, sound source direction estimations for a plurality of sound sources when using two microphones. To do so, the inter-channel phase difference in each frequency band of a microphone pair consisting of two microphones separated and set at a prescribed distance from each other is calculated. For each frequency band of the microphone pair, a single sound source mask, which indicates whether or not a component in said frequency band is from a single sound source, is also calculated. In addition, the calculated inter-channel phase difference and the single sound source mask are input as feature amounts into a multi-label classifier, and a direction label associated with a sound source direction is output for said feature amounts.
